Sakina Jaffrey (born February 14, 1962)
is an American actress.
Early life
Jaffrey was born in New York City, the youngest daughter of Indian-born parents, actress and food and travel writer
Madhur Jaffrey, and actor
Saeed Jaffrey. Her parents divorced when she was three years old, and she grew up estranged from her father, who subsequently moved to the United Kingdom.
She grew up in the
Greenwich Village

section of Manhattan where she attended
PS 41. She later attended the
Nightingale-Bamford School on the
Upper East Side.
Jaffrey picked up her love of Chinese culture from her elder sister, Meera. She graduated from
Vassar College in 1984, with a major in
Chinese Language

and Literature, originally planning to be a translator before she became an actress.
Career
At the age of 17, Jaffrey made her professional acting debut in the play ''
Marie and Bruce'' by
Wallace Shawn at the Public Theatre in New York City.
She appeared with her father in the film
''Masala'' (1991) and with her mother in ''
The Perfect Murder'' (1988). In 2002, she appeared in ''
The Truth About Charlie'' starring
Mark Wahlberg. Her children Cassius and Jamila appear with her in ''
Raising Helen'' (2004).
Jaffrey starred in the English-language U.S.-Indian
drama film

''
The Ode'' (2008).

She starred as Linda Vasquez, the White House Chief of Staff, in the Netflix series '' House of Cards'' (2013). In 2014, it was announced that she would be appearing in the second season of Fox's television series '' Sleepy Hollow'' as Leena Reyes, the new sheriff.
From 2016 to 2018, she had a starring role in the NBC television series '' Timeless'' as Homeland Security Agent Denise Christopher.
She also starred as Malini Soni in '' The Meyerowitz Stories'', a 2017 comedy-drama film directed by ]Noah Baumbach

Personal life
Jaffrey lives in New York with her husband, Francis Wilkinson, a journalist, and their two children, Cassius and Jamila.
